2026 Learning Levers Final Pitch Event
See what’s next in PreK–12 learning at the Learning Levers Prize Final Pitch Event! Student innovators will pitch research-informed education technology ideas to a panel of expert judges for a chance to win up to $10,000 in funding. Come hear the finalists—Krik Krak, LevelUp Living, MotiMuse, RoboCrafter, and WildLight—and get inspired by tools designed to improve how students learn.
The James A. Kelly Learning Levers Prize, launched by the Marsal Family School of Education, honors James A. Kelly’s legacy of advancing equity, strengthening teaching standards, and improving learning for all students. The competition challenges U-M students to create scalable, research-based digital tools that enhance learning in PreK–12 education and celebrates creative, interdisciplinary innovation.
